Taylor Health and Wellness Center
All students currently enrolled at Missouri State University who have prepaid their student health fee, their spouses and household members are eligible for care. Students should have their completed medical history form on file at Taylor Health and Wellness Center.
Missouri State faculty, staff, and their eligible dependents and household members, retired faculty, staff and their eligible dependents and household members may also receive care. Visitors to the Missouri State campus who become ill or injured may also be seen at Taylor Health and Wellness Center on an urgent care basis. Call (417)836-4000 for additional information.

A prepaid health fee covers the cost of basic office visits for Missouri State University students. Students who have not paid the entire health fee will be charged the balance of the fee at their first visit. Faculty, staff, and their eligible dependents and household members, retired faculty, staff and their eligible dependents and household members pay a nominal fee for office visits. Charges are made for other professional services such as extended office visits, physical examinations, laboratory tests, x-rays, procedures, prescription and over-the-counter medications, specialists' appointments, etc.
